Output e4c0882031790c6629d0f343a21d73b42f958c06f27818e6c600c694c013f756:64

value
14348907
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9d63db35eefc605a6d9934e3b753a210fd3883ae2d35c7d7e0c09193a20a6641
address
bc1pn43akd0wl3s95mvexn3mw5azzr7n3qaw956u04lqczge8gs2veqsky90th
transaction
e4c0882031790c6629d0f343a21d73b42f958c06f27818e6c600c694c013f756